Oracle的软件套件:解释的产品和服务
Oracle的软件套件包括数据库管理、ERP、CRM等,帮助企业优化运营、提高效率、降低成本。1. Oracle Database管理数据,2. Oracle ERP Cloud处理财务、人力资源和供应链,3. 使用Oracle SCM Cloud优化供应链管理,4. 通过API和集成工具确保数据流动和一致性。
引言
在如今这个数字化时代,Oracle作为一个技术巨头,其软件套件为企业提供了强大的工具和服务,帮助他们在竞争中脱颖而出。我今天要聊的,就是Oracle的软件套件及其产品和服务。读完这篇文章,你将对Oracle的产品线有一个全面的了解,知道如何利用这些工具来提升企业的效率和竞争力。
基础知识回顾
Oracle公司成立于1977年,最初以其数据库管理系统闻名。如今,Oracle的产品线已经扩展到云计算、企业资源规划(ERP)、客户关系管理(CRM)等多个领域。他们的软件套件旨在为企业提供端到端的解决方案,从数据管理到业务流程优化,再到客户互动,全方位覆盖。
核心概念或功能解析
Oracle的软件套件:定义与作用
Oracle的软件套件是一个集成的解决方案集合,涵盖了从数据库管理到企业应用的各个方面。它的作用在于帮助企业优化运营、提高效率、降低成本,并为决策提供数据支持。例如,Oracle的数据库产品Oracle Database是全球最受欢迎的企业级数据库之一,而Oracle ERP Cloud则帮助企业管理财务、人力资源和供应链等关键业务流程。
工作原理
Oracle的软件套件通过模块化的设计和集成的架构来实现其功能。例如,Oracle Database通过其高效的存储引擎和优化器来管理数据,而Oracle ERP Cloud则通过一系列模块(如财务管理、采购、项目管理等)来处理企业的业务流程。这些模块通过API和集成工具进行互联,确保数据在整个系统中的流动和一致性。
使用示例
基本用法
假设你是一家中型企业的老板,想优化你的供应链管理。你可以使用Oracle SCM Cloud(供应链管理云)来实现这一点。以下是一个简单的代码示例,展示如何使用Oracle SCM Cloud的API来查询库存信息:
import oracle.cloud.scm.inventory.InventoryService; import oracle.cloud.scm.inventory.InventoryItem; public class InventoryExample { public static void main(String[] args) { InventoryService service = new InventoryService(); InventoryItem item = service.getItem("ITEM-001"); System.out.println("Item Name: " item.getName() ", Quantity: " item.getQuantity()); } }
这段代码通过InventoryService API查询了一个特定库存项目的名称和数量,展示了如何利用Oracle的云服务来管理库存。
高级用法
如果你是一家大型跨国公司,可能需要更复杂的功能,比如跨地域的库存优化。这时,你可以利用Oracle SCM Cloud的高级功能,比如库存优化引擎和预测分析工具。以下是一个示例,展示如何使用这些工具来进行库存预测:
import oracle.cloud.scm.inventory.InventoryOptimizer; import oracle.cloud.scm.inventory.ForecastResult; public class AdvancedInventoryExample { public static void main(String[] args) { InventoryOptimizer optimizer = new InventoryOptimizer(); ForecastResult forecast = optimizer.forecastDemand("ITEM-001", 30); // 预测未来30天的需求 System.out.println("Forecasted Demand: " forecast.getDemand()); } }
这段代码展示了如何使用Oracle SCM Cloud的库存优化器来预测未来30天的需求,这对于大型企业的库存管理至关重要。
常见错误与调试技巧
在使用Oracle的软件套件时,常见的问题包括API调用错误、数据同步问题和性能瓶颈。以下是一些调试技巧:
- API调用错误:确保你使用的是最新版本的API文档,并且仔细检查你的请求参数是否正确。如果遇到错误,查看API返回的错误码和消息,通常可以帮助你快速定位问题。
- 数据同步问题:如果在不同模块之间出现数据不一致的情况,检查你的集成配置,确保所有模块都正确连接,并且数据流动没有中断。
- 性能瓶颈:如果系统响应变慢,首先检查数据库查询的效率,可以使用Oracle的性能监控工具来分析和优化查询。
性能优化与最佳实践
在使用Oracle的软件套件时,性能优化和最佳实践是关键。以下是一些建议:
- 数据库优化:定期进行数据库索引优化和查询优化,可以显著提高系统性能。Oracle提供了一系列工具,如Oracle Enterprise Manager,可以帮助你监控和优化数据库性能。
- 模块集成:确保不同模块之间的集成是高效的,避免重复数据输入和处理。使用Oracle的集成工具,如Oracle Integration Cloud,可以简化这个过程。
- 代码最佳实践:在开发自定义模块或扩展时,遵循Oracle推荐的编码标准和最佳实践,确保代码的可读性和可维护性。例如,使用清晰的命名 convention,添加详细的注释,并且进行充分的测试。
经验分享
我曾经在一个项目中使用Oracle ERP Cloud来优化一家制造企业的财务流程。我们遇到的最大挑战是如何将现有的遗留系统与Oracle ERP Cloud进行无缝集成。通过使用Oracle Integration Cloud,我们成功地实现了数据的实时同步,大大提高了财务报表的准确性和及时性。这个项目让我深刻体会到,Oracle的软件套件不仅功能强大,而且灵活性和可扩展性也非常出色,适合各种规模和类型的企业。
总的来说,Oracle的软件套件为企业提供了全面的解决方案,从数据管理到业务流程优化,再到客户互动,覆盖了企业运营的各个方面。通过合理利用这些工具,企业可以显著提升效率、降低成本,并在竞争中占据优势。
以上是Oracle的软件套件:解释的产品和服务的详细内容。更多信息请关注PHP中文网其他相关文章!

热AI工具

Undresser.AI Undress
人工智能驱动的应用程序,用于创建逼真的裸体照片

AI Clothes Remover
用于从照片中去除衣服的在线人工智能工具。

Undress AI Tool
免费脱衣服图片

Clothoff.io
AI脱衣机

Video Face Swap
使用我们完全免费的人工智能换脸工具轻松在任何视频中换脸!

热门文章

热工具

记事本++7.3.1
好用且免费的代码编辑器

SublimeText3汉化版
中文版,非常好用

禅工作室 13.0.1
功能强大的PHP集成开发环境

Dreamweaver CS6
视觉化网页开发工具

SublimeText3 Mac版
神级代码编辑软件(SublimeText3)

Oracle不仅是数据库公司,还是云计算和ERP系统的领导者。1.Oracle提供从数据库到云服务和ERP系统的全面解决方案。2.OracleCloud挑战AWS和Azure,提供IaaS、PaaS和SaaS服务。3.Oracle的ERP系统如E-BusinessSuite和FusionApplications帮助企业优化运营。

Oracle在数据管理和企业应用领域具有深远影响,其数据库以可靠性、可扩展性和安全性着称,广泛应用于金融、医疗和政府等行业。 Oracle的影响力还扩展到中间件和云计算领域,如WebLogicServer和OracleCloudInfrastructure(OCI),提供创新解决方案。尽管面临开源数据库和云计算市场竞争,Oracle通过不断创新保持领先地位。

Oracle软件除了数据库管理外,还用于JavaEE应用、数据网格和高性能计算。1.OracleWebLogicServer用于部署和管理JavaEE应用。2.OracleCoherence提供高性能的数据存储和缓存服务。3.OracleExadata用于高性能计算。这些工具使得Oracle在企业IT架构中扮演了更加多元化的角色。

OracleOfferSacomprehensUIteOfproductSandServicesservicesCludingDatabasemangemention,CloudComputing,Enterprisesoftware,AndhardWaresolutions.1)oracledatabaseuppasesuppassuppassuppersupportsvariousdatamodelswithefffiteFticsFeatures.2)

Oracle被称为数据库管理的“Powerhouse”是因为其高性能、可靠性和安全性。1.Oracle是一个关系数据库管理系统,支持多种操作系统。2.它提供强大的数据管理平台,具有可扩展性、安全性和高可用性。3.Oracle的工作原理包括数据存储、查询处理和事务管理,支持性能优化技术如索引、分区和缓存。4.使用示例包括创建表、插入数据和编写存储过程。5.性能优化策略包括索引优化、分区表、缓存管理和查询优化。

MySQL和Oracle在性能和可扩展性上的区别在于:1.MySQL在小型到中型数据集上表现更好,适合快速扩展和高效读写;2.Oracle在处理大型数据集和复杂查询时更具优势,适合高可用性和复杂业务逻辑。MySQL通过主从复制和分片技术实现扩展,而Oracle通过RAC实现高可用性和扩展性。

Oracle软件在现实世界中的应用包括电商平台和制造业。1)在电商平台,OracleDatabase用于存储和查询用户信息。2)在制造业,OracleE-BusinessSuite用于优化库存和生产计划。

选择MySQL还是Oracle取决于项目需求:1.MySQL适合中小型应用和互联网项目,因其开源、免费和易用性;2.Oracle适用于大型企业核心业务系统,因其强大、稳定和高级功能,但成本较高。
